> > >> I have a minor annoyance with the snd_trident driver that I was hoping
> > >> you might have a fix for:
> > >>
> > >> Pausing the output does not seem to take on the S/PDIF output. Analog
> > >> outputs properly stop in their tracks, but the S/PDIF port keeps
> > >> looping the current data buffer, which gives a rather unpleasant end
> > >> result. :)

> Does the patch below help?
> 
> 
> Takashi
> 
> diff --git a/sound/pci/trident/trident_main.c b/sound/pci/trident/trident_main.c
> index bbcee2c..916d4b8 100644
> --- a/sound/pci/trident/trident_main.c
> +++ b/sound/pci/trident/trident_main.c
> @@ -1593,7 +1593,11 @@ static int snd_trident_trigger(struct snd_pcm_substream *substream,
>  			outb(trident->spdif_pcm_ctrl, TRID_REG(trident, NX_SPCTRL_SPCSO + 3));
>  		} else {
>  			outl(trident->spdif_pcm_bits, TRID_REG(trident, SI_SPDIF_CS));
> -			val = inl(TRID_REG(trident, SI_SERIAL_INTF_CTRL)) | SPDIF_EN;
> +			val = inl(TRID_REG(trident, SI_SERIAL_INTF_CTRL));
> +			if (go)
> +				val |= SPDIF_EN;
> +			else
> +				val &= ~SPDIF_EN;
>  			outl(val, TRID_REG(trident, SI_SERIAL_INTF_CTRL));
>  		}
>  	}

I don't think that this patch is correct. DMA transfers should be disabled 
by:

outl(what, TRID_REG(trident, T4D_STOP_B));
outl(val, TRID_REG(trident, T4D_AINTEN_B));

lines. Adding &= ~SPDIF_EN can disable output from AC97 to S/PDIF as well.
